wij gaan door met kennis delen!
De eerste vijf weken waren een groot succes met het delen van kennis, daarom gaan we door. Elke vrijdag tijdens de lunch geven wij een online meetup aan alle developers in Nederland. De ene week is de sessie gericht op backend, de andere week op frontend. Hieronder het vervolgschema. De online sessies worden live op YouTube gehouden. Volg daarom alvast ons YouTube-account.
Vrijdag 1 mei 2020 - 12.30 uur
Webinar Joost Oudeman over 'Rebase vs Merge'.
Is de geschiedenis van het project onduidelijk? Lijkt het op een regenboog met veel parallelle lijnen die naast elkaar lopen? In deze kort talk laat Joost Oudeman zien hoe je door vier eenvoudige stappen te volgen je Git-geschiedenis zo duidelijk kunt maken dat je nooit meer hoeft na te denken over wat er in de Git-geschiedenis van het project is gebeurd.
Vrijdag 8 mei 2020 - 12.30 uur
Webinar Gerard Klijs over ‘Bring webassembly to live using Rust’.
In navolging van de talk van Jon waarbij webassembly geïntroduceerd werd Gaat Gerard Klijs laten zijn hoe je het kunt gebruiken met de programmeertaal Rust. Het gaat hierbij om een implementatie van Conway's Game of Life. Omdat de 2d versie van de handleiding Gerard niet echt kon overtuigen, heeft hij er een 3d versie van gemaakt. De typescript versie is hier beschikbaar. De Webassembly code is hier beschikbaar.
Vrijdag 15 mei 2020 - 12.30 uur
Webinar Matthijs Tolkamp over ‘Authentication and authorization. Who's there? Thou shall (not) pass!’.
Er zijn veel manieren om een goed werkend systeem te implementeren om authenticatie en autorisatie af te handelen. Wanneer je kennismaakt met een project of bij een bestaand bedrijf gaat werken, is er al een systeem voor authenticatie en autorisatie aanwezig.
Je volgt de nodige stappen om ervoor te zorgen dat jouw systemen veilig zijn, maar je kent over het algemeen niet alle onderliggende architectuur en gemaakte keuzes.
In de talk van Matthijs Tolkamp worden verschillende strategieën, architecturen en mogelijke oplossingen voor authenticatie en autorisatie belicht. We bekijken de IDP- en SP-architectuur, SSO-strategieën zoals SAML en OAuth2 en identificatie met JWT of cookies.
Vrijdag 22 mei 2020 - 12.30 uur
Webinar Elmar Beckmann over ‘Meerdere Angular projecten met gedeelde componenten en gedeelde data? NX!’.
Sinds enige tijd is er een fantastische oplossing voor een ‘mono-repo manier’ van het laten samenwerken van componenten tussen verschillende Angular applicaties. NX is een open source toolkit ontwikkeld door Nrwl.io. Elmar Beckmann zal een een simpele start geven. Dit zal de manier van werken in de toekomst voor jou gaan veranderen.
Vrijdag 29 mei 2020 - 12.30 uur
Webinar Dave Franken over ‘Het maken van je eigen Spring Boot Starter voor Microservices’.
Bij het ontwikkelen van onze applicaties komt het vaak voor dat we een stuk gedeelde functionaliteit hebben, bijvoorbeeld het communiceren met een database of message broker, of dat we dezelfde libraries hergebruiken.
In zo'n geval kan het handig zijn om een eigen Spring Boot starter te maken om deze gedeelde verantwoordelijkheden in onder te brengen. In deze talk duikt Dave Franken met jullie in de magische wereld van Spring en Maven met Beans, AutoConfiguration en dependency management.
Vrijdag 5 juni 2020 - 12.30 uur
Webinar Matthijs Vliegenthart over ‘A dive into lit-HTML with open-wc - part 2'.
In de eerste talk van Matthijs Vliegenthart heeft hij het gehad over lit-HTMl. Waarom gebruiken we het? En hoe kan je hieraan beginnen? In deze talk kunnen we echt beginnen aan de toffe dingen. Een applicatie of WebComponent is leuk, maar hoe kunnen we state management op de juiste manier doen? Hoe halen we gegevens op in de juiste levenscyclusmethoden? Kunnen we een serviceworker maken voor onze webcomponent? En welke andere coole technieken kunnen we doen met lit-HTML? In dit webinar zal Matthijs Vliegenthart enkele meer geavanceerde technieken uitleggen die jouw lit-HTML WebComponent de 21e eeuw in zullen brengen.